Coinbase NBA Partnership Strategy Analysis
Coinbase executives have systematically identified and engaged with approximately twelve rising NBA stars during the 2024-2025 season. These athletes, typically in their second to fourth professional years, demonstrate significant social media influence and demographic appeal to Generation Z and younger Millennial audiences. The exchange platform provides these players with comprehensive cryptocurrency education, investment guidance, and brand partnership opportunities.
Furthermore, this initiative follows a documented pattern of technology companies leveraging sports marketing for mainstream penetration. Historical precedents include Apple’s NBA partnerships in the early 2000s and Facebook’s Olympic athlete collaborations. However, Coinbase’s approach differs substantially through its focus on educational components and long-term relationship building rather than simple endorsement deals.
The Cultural Adoption Wave Timeline
The cryptocurrency industry has progressed through distinct adoption phases since Bitcoin’s 2009 creation. Early adopters dominated the 2010-2015 period, followed by retail investor expansion from 2016-2020. Institutional acceptance accelerated between 2021-2024, with major financial firms integrating blockchain technology. The current phase, beginning in late 2024, focuses on cultural normalization through entertainment and sports integration.
Demographic Targeting Precision
Market research from Morning Consult and Pew Research Center indicates that 68% of NBA viewers aged 18-34 express interest in cryptocurrency investment but cite educational barriers as their primary obstacle. Coinbase’s partnership directly addresses this gap by positioning relatable sports figures as cryptocurrency ambassadors. The strategy mirrors successful financial literacy campaigns from traditional brokerages in previous decades but utilizes modern communication channels.
Additionally, data from the NBA’s marketing department reveals that players with 1-5 years of experience generate 300% more engagement on financial education content compared to veteran athletes. This engagement metric influenced Coinbase’s partnership selection criteria, prioritizing emerging stars over established veterans despite their potentially smaller immediate follower counts.

Comparative Industry Analysis
Coinbase’s strategy reflects broader fintech trends toward cultural integration. Several parallel developments merit examination:
- PayPal’s Music Festival Partnerships: The payment processor’s 2024 collaborations with major music festivals increased Venmo adoption among younger demographics by 22%
- Robinhood’s Esports Sponsorships: The trading platform’s League of Legends partnerships in 2023 correlated with a 31% increase in accounts from users aged 18-24
- Traditional Sports History: Charles Schwab’s PGA Tour sponsorships in the 1990s established a blueprint for financial service marketing through sports
However, cryptocurrency exchanges face unique challenges including regulatory uncertainty and technological complexity that traditional financial services did not encounter during their mainstreaming periods. Coinbase addresses these challenges through its educational components and regulatory compliance emphasis in all partnership materials.

Implementation Methodology and Educational Components
The partnership program operates through a structured three-phase approach:
- Education Phase: Comprehensive cryptocurrency and blockchain education for partnered athletes, typically spanning 40-60 hours of instruction
- Content Development: Collaborative creation of educational social media content and traditional media appearances
- Community Engagement: Joint initiatives with youth organizations and financial literacy programs in athletes’ home communities
This methodology emphasizes sustainable relationship building rather than transactional endorsement arrangements. Early indicators from pilot programs suggest higher engagement rates and more positive sentiment compared to traditional celebrity cryptocurrency promotions.
